What You'll Be Doing:
- Provide 360° legal support for our Rights & Content team including:
- Negotiating and drafting a variety of integral contracts (e.g. core sports rights acquisition agreements across a wide range of sports, sublicensing agreements, & key talent and influencer agreements)
- Assisting with tender reviews and the preparation of bids for media rights of premium sports properties
- Providing legal support for business stakeholders on a range of matters relating to strategic rights partnerships and the broader global media rights strategy
- Advising on day to day queries that arise in respect of media rights
- Work closely with members of the wider legal team across various specialisms to assist in wider DAZN projects as required (e.g corporate, technology, new markets, IP)
- Work with and manage external legal counsel as required
What You'll Bring:
- Around 2-4 years of PQE, having trained and worked in a successful and recognised commercial/media/sports team, either in private practice or a strong in-house team (although aptitude, personality and culture-fit will also be given weight in assessment)
- Previous legal experience in relation to sports rights acquisition and distribution, OTT platforms & players, broadcasting and the TMT sector more generally
- Excellent technical legal skills, especially first-class drafting and interpretative abilities
- Working knowledge and understanding of the sports rights industry and the competitive landscape for DAZN
